Fundimentalist Catholics in Ireland lobbying government
So I am a gay person living in Ireland (UK Citizen) anyway the ROI has the referendum on same sex marriage in 2015 and the campaigning is just getting underway. With a opinion poll showing 75% support for it it looks like the No lobby have a lot of work to do, and this has triggered loads of Christian groups to campaign against it.

There is this one group called the Iona Institute (Eire has very lax laws on what can be called an institute) which is funded by US Christians and creates adverts full of all the "family" cliches, and it has contacts within the Media like RTE one of their "experts" is brought in for every interview on TV even though they don't speak for Irish Catholics at all.

I am kinda worried about being the but of hatred, the other week in NUI Galway (I am a PhD student at Trinity College) a Catholic groups was spreading propaganda saying that homosexuals should pray to be free of their sexuality and live a celibate life. The group shut down but still I am afraid of what might happen when these groups realise they are the underdogs.

Maybe I am paranoid but the older generations who are more vocal and ore devout are very opposed to same sex marriage. Even some of the teenagers I have been attacked once for looking gay.
